Debutants : faire un hello world !

Contenu du snippet

Je l'ai écrit pour un copain qui débute et j'ai pensé qu'il pourrais servir à d'autres.

Source / Exemple :


Apprendre le Visual Basic
------------------par V@npet

1. INTRODUCTION
J'espère que tu as su installer Microsoft Visual Basic 6 sans encombres, et que tu sais comment on fait pour l'ouvrir depuis le menu démarrer de Windows.
Après cette étape, il te faut savoir à quoi peut bien servir ce programme que certains ont acheté à coups de sueur et d'économie et que d'autres ont "obtenu" gratuitement...
Visual Basic est un programme qui sert à faire des... programmes ! Ouvre-le et regarde. Regarde un peu. Tu verras tout ce qu'on peut faire si on est deux. Toi et ton ordi...
Clique sur NOUVEAU PROJET, et choisis APPLICATION WINDOWS STANDARD. Tu vas voir s'ouvrir une fenêtre Windows normale. 'est dans cette fenêtre que tu pourras créer ton programme. A gauche, il y a une barre d'outils contenant ce qu'on appelle les contrôles (image, bouton, etc...). A droite il y a l'explorateur de projets et la fenêtre des propriétés. Késako ? Tu ne le sauras pas avant d'avoir lu le chapitre 2.

2. L'INTERFACE
bof non j'ai pas envie de te décrire tous les trucs. je te l'expliquerai au fur et a mesure...

3. COMMENCER A FAIRE UN PROGRAMME !
Qu'est-ce qu'on pourrait bien faire pour commencer ? Pourquoi pas un Hello World ? Kesako ? Un simple programme qui affiche les mots Hello World !
Regarde ta fenêtre windows. Tout autour, il y a des petites pincettes pour l'étirer. ajuste la a la taille désirée grâce à ces pincettes (petits carrés). pour un hello world une petite fenetre suffit.
tu auras sans doute remarqué que ta fenetre est criblée de points ? ne t'en fais pas, il ne servent qu'a s'y reperer et ils disparaitront, une fois terminé...
Bon, mainteant clique une seule fois sur ta petite fenetre et tu verra que la fenêtre des propriétés affiche plein de trucs du genre : name "Form1" Color "Black" etc...
Clique sur name et change "Form1" en "Hello world", tu remarque que dans la bordure bleue au dessus de ta fenetre s'affiche Hello World.
Nous allons maintenant compliquer la chose. Place sur la fenetre un contrôle LABEL (c'est une étiquette pour afficher du texte). Ajuste sa taille a ta guise et modifie sa CAPTION (son contenu) en "Vanpet est le meilleur".
Ajoute maintenant un bouton, BUTTON, a ta feuille. Dessus, il y a marqué BUTTON1. C'est moche ca ! alors dans la fenetre des propriétés tu change aussi sa caption. ex : "CLIQUER ICI".
Maintenant on a mis en place tous les composant de notre feuille, on peut commencer à coder.
NOTA : je ne t'ai pas dit que tu pouvais changer le noms des composants comme tu voulais. Clique une fois (pas deux) sur un contrôle pour changer sa propriété name dans le fenetre de prop. Par exe : LABEL1, tu change en Texte (attention tu ne peux pas mettre TEXT car c'est un mot réservée a VB qui deviens confus si tu mets ça !!!)

Le code : double clique sur le bouton.
la fenetre de code s'ouvre. il y a marqué un truc du genre

Sub MonBoutton_Click()

End Sub

ton code sera placé entre ces deux lignes...
tape :
LABEL1 (ou le nom que tu a donné a ton label).CAPTION = "Hello Wolrd" 
NOTA : pas d'espace entre les points et les mots donc sa donne

Sub MonBoutton_Click()
Label1.Caption = "Hello World"
EndSub

Voila, il ne te reste plus qu'a executer ton projet (faut sauvegarder avant). (c'est dans un des menus, je crois meme qu'il y a une barre d'outils avec une fleche genre PLAY / STOP qui fait la meme fonction.

tu vois dés lors ton prog qu s'ouvre avec ton label "Essais de prog"
clique sur le boutton et il marque "Hello Wolrd"

Voila...
@+

Conclusion :


J'ai un site, mais rien a voir avec la programmation, www.vanpet.be.tf
ca parle de musique sur ordinateur.

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.